Jet Engines Market Overview (2025–2031)
The global jet engines market is set for steady expansion, projected to register a CAGR of 5.9% from 2025 to 2031. Driven by rising air travel demand, accelerated fleet modernization, and rapid innovation in next-generation propulsion technologies, the sector continues to strengthen its strategic importance within the aerospace and defense ecosystem. Jet engines remain at the core of commercial aviation growth, defense aviation upgrades, and the deployment of advanced unmanned systems.
As airlines rebound from pandemic-era slowdowns and military forces invest in enhanced air capabilities, manufacturers are focusing on fuel-efficient, low-emission, and cost-effective engines. The market’s evolution is supported by expansion in emerging economies, increasing investments in sustainable aviation technologies, and the diversification of engine applications across aircraft, cruise missiles, and unmanned aerial vehicles (UAVs).
Key Market Drivers
Rising Air Travel Demand
Growing international and domestic air passenger traffic is one of the strongest catalysts shaping the jet engines market. Airlines are expanding their fleets to serve new routes, while low-cost carriers continue to boost aircraft procurement. This fleet modernization drives continuous demand for advanced jet engines that provide enhanced efficiency, durability, and lower operational costs.
Technological Advancements in Propulsion Systems
Jet engine manufacturers are investing heavily in high-thrust, low-noise, and minimal-emission propulsion systems. Innovations in lightweight materials, ceramic matrix composites, additive manufacturing, and improved turbine designs are pushing the boundaries of engine efficiency. Hybrid-electric and fully electric propulsion technologies are also gaining momentum, aligning with global sustainability targets and future aviation regulations.

Market Trends
Shift Toward Sustainable Aviation Technologies
The transition to green aviation is reshaping the market. Engine OEMs are integrating sustainable aviation fuel (SAF) compatibility, hydrogen-ready components, and hybrid propulsion capabilities. Global decarbonization initiatives and government-backed green aviation programs are expected to accelerate the adoption of environmentally friendly jet engines across commercial and military fleets.
Emphasis on Predictive Maintenance & Digital Engine Health Monitoring
With modern jet engines generating vast volumes of performance data, airlines are leveraging predictive analytics and AI-enabled engine health monitoring systems. This minimizes downtime, reduces maintenance costs, and ensures higher fleet reliability. The growing popularity of maintenance-as-a-service (MaaS) reflects a significant operational shift within the aerospace sector.
Market Opportunities
Expansion in High-Growth Aviation Regions
Emerging markets such as Asia-Pacific, the Middle East, and parts of South America are witnessing rapid aviation infrastructure growth. Increasing disposable income, expanding tourism, and rising cross-border trade open strong opportunities for engine OEMs to deliver next-generation propulsion solutions.
Momentum in Electric & Hybrid Engine Development
The global push for clean aviation has accelerated R&D investments in electric and hybrid-electric jet engines. These technologies promise significant emission reductions, quieter engines, and enhanced safety, opening pathways for future adoption across regional aircraft, UAV platforms, and defense systems.
